9.5 容错机制(重连、降级、熔断集成) 9.5 容错机制(重连、降级、熔断集成) 在现代高并发、低延迟的网络通信系统中,稳定性早已不是“锦上添花”的附加属性,而是决定服务生死存亡的核心要素。Netty作为高性能异步事件驱动的网络应用框架,其设计哲学强调非阻塞、零拷贝与资源高效利用,但这些优势若缺乏健全的容错体系支撑,便如同建造在流沙之上的摩天楼——看似巍峨,实则危如累卵。本节将深入探讨在Netty整体架构下,如何构建一套融合自动重连、服务降级与熔断机制的容错体系,使其不仅能在瞬时故障中自愈,更能在持续压力下保持可控的服务能力。 故障为何不可避免?——从理想模型到现实网络 我们常假设网络是可靠的、延迟是恒定的、服务器永不宕机。然而现实却截然相反:TCP连接可能因防火墙超时被静默切断;